Sysdig logo Sysdig

Sysdig is an open source, system-level exploration that capture system state and activity from a running Linux instance, then save, filter and analyze.

Keyoxide logo Keyoxide

Keyoxide is a secure platform that allows you to manage a decentralized identity based on cryptographic keys.

7 Best Container Security Tools & Solutions 2022
Sysdig is a solution for container, Kubernetes, and cloud security that operates in both cloud and on-premises environments. Sysdig users can automate scans of CI/CD pipelines and registries and block vulnerabilities before production; the vulnerability management solution also scans both containers and hosts, so that users need only one tool to scan both.     Sysdig is a leading container monitoring and security technology that provides detailed visibility into containerized environments. Sysdig provides Docker monitoring, security, and forensics technologies that allow you to obtain a comprehensive understanding of containers, manage vulnerabilities and security risks, and troubleshoot and do forensic analysis.
